Output d95f42fc0b132d7ad1016f9b833e3e35a62aba21b4a36fb1a821673c558ff986:0

value
840000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6aa696ba96756325cf002015ca90921824e52952 OP_EQUAL
address
3BQw7fnHpV3eXJ8pXghSL1tEFYbDnNcyK5
transaction
d95f42fc0b132d7ad1016f9b833e3e35a62aba21b4a36fb1a821673c558ff986
spent
true